Brushing your teeth is political

A timepiece of America in the sixties, when the country was in turmoil mostly because of the effects of the Vietnam war with all the riots, demonstrations, terrorism, revolutions and retaliations at hand. One family gets the worst of it. Interestingly, this is Ewan McGregor's directional debut. Sadly, it's only decent.
